| | | By Rod Walton, Microgrid Knowledge Head of Content La Cooperativa Hidroeléctrica de la Montaña received approval to develop microgrids in Puerto Rico's mountainous Cordillera Central, combining hydroelectric, battery storage and solar power to improve energy reliability and local control. |

| | | | | | The microgrid at Luis Muñoz Marín International Airport in San Juan will feature a 2-MW solar array and 500-kWh battery energy storage system. It will be the largest airport microgrid on the island. |

| | | | | | Now in Congress are several bills that aim to accelerate energy project development. They include HR 4776, the SPEED Act (Standardizing Permitting and Expediting Economic Development), which changes how federal agencies such as the Department of Energy comply with the National Environmental Policy Act (NEPA) and how courts review agencies’ NEPA rulings... |

| | | | As the electricity sector undergoes unprecedented change, the NEC 2026 emphasizes integrating power control and energy management systems, facilitating better demand assessment and system sizing. New provisions for microgrid interconnection, disconnection, and protection are set to streamline project development and attract investment. |
